3VM6

Crystal structure of ribose-1,5-bisphosphate isomerase from Thermococcus kodakarensis KOD1 in complex with alpha-D-ribose-1,5-bisphosphate

Summary for 3VM6
Entry DOI10.2210/pdb3vm6/pdb
Related3A11 3A9C
DescriptorTranslation initiation factor eIF-2B, delta subunit, 1,5-di-O-phosphono-alpha-D-ribofuranose, DI(HYDROXYETHYL)ETHER, ... (7 entities in total)
Functional Keywordsrossmann fold, hexamer, isomerase, amp metabolism, sugar binding
Biological sourceThermococcus kodakarensis
Total number of polymer chains3
Total formula weight117451.44
Authors
Nakamura, A.,Fujihashi, M.,Aono, R.,Sato, T.,Nishiba, Y.,Yoshida, S.,Yano, A.,Atomi, H.,Imanaka, T.,Miki, K. (deposition date: 2011-12-08, release date: 2012-04-25, Last modification date: 2023-11-08)
Primary citationNakamura, A.,Fujihashi, M.,Aono, R.,Sato, T.,Nishiba, Y.,Yoshida, S.,Yano, A.,Atomi, H.,Imanaka, T.,Miki, K.
Dynamic, ligand-dependent conformational change triggers reaction of ribose-1,5-bisphosphate isomerase from Thermococcus kodakarensis KOD1
J.Biol.Chem., 287:20784-20796, 2012
